Very good chip shop. Accept card payments over £5. Good potions of chips, we had large chips, 2 sausages, and a pot of curry, and we paid just over £11 for the 2 of us. Seating is not available inside, but parking is available directly outside or on a side street. This chip shop does not seem to have wheelchair access. Please check if a ramp is available or I'm sure you could phone ahead and they could bring it out as lovely staff here.
